What is the cost of service?

I’m sure you will agree it is an interesting question “What is the cost of service?” It can have many meanings and have various prices depending on what it applies to. To me, as a customer I would always like to know what the charge is and what I am getting for my money and sometimes why does it apply?

 

I understand service charges on the cruise lines and Gratuities or tips as some call it, you can see the charge in advance and choose  to prepay this or wait and see what the service was like and give accordingly. I have no problem with this as I think we should have the option to choose.

I also have no problem with credit card fees as I know that as a business you do incur a charge so can see why that cost would need to be passed on to the consumer. In many cases we have to pay on credit cards as customers as we do not always have the funds to pay out of the bank. If you are lucky enough to be able to pay out of the bank I think it is only right you don’t get charged as it’s as good as paying cash and less costly for company’s to process.

What I really do have a problem with is company’s that charge a booking fee, especially when you do all the research on what you want, you find the product and then just get someone to process your transaction and charge you for the privilege, I’ve never agreed with this and don’t think I ever will.
